hello chaps
ive read all the search results and the wiki pages and couldnt find much on this
what flywheel are best used in the m30 b35 i think ive got the dual mass standard from the m30 engine
i have heard that the e28 is the better one as its single mass?
any suggestions

I think I'm right in saying all m30'd e28s have a single mass flywheel, and the m535 and m5 flywheels are the lightest of the bunch. You will also have to budget for a clutch as the single and dual mass clutches are different, and they're not cheap!
